Other Music Ventures

Aside from duties as the frontman, cowbell player, toy pianist (on "Dance This Mess Around") and glockenspieler (on "Give Me Back My Man") of The B-52's, Fred Schneider has released two solo albums. He is currently working on a side project called The Superions. The group released a self-titled EP and the album Destination... Christmas! in 2010 and in February 2011 began working on a proper full-length album.

  • Fred Schneider & the Shake Society (1984 and 1991)
  • Just Fred (1996), which was produced by Steve Albini.
  • The Superions (2010)
  • Destination... Christmas! (2010)
  • Batbaby (2011)
